The Toronto International Film Festival (TIFF) has announced the lineup for its Discovery program, which will feature the debut film 'Stuffed' starring Jodie Comer and Harry Melling. Directed by British filmmaker Theo Rhys, 'Stuffed' is described as a “gloriously twisted musical.” The film was expanded from a short by Rhys. The Discovery program highlights emerging talent and innovative storytelling. Other films in the lineup include works by directors Stephanie Ahn, David Turpin, Alexandra Pechman, Anna Foglietta, and Lars Vega. The 51st edition of TIFF is scheduled to take place in September.
